NUR 201A Advanced Medical-Surgical Care
The fourth course in the lecture series. Focuses on advanced medical-surgical care and concepts. Includes content related to adult and pediatric neurology, complex fluid management, chronic illness, advanced mental health, cardiovascular disorders, oncology II, genetics, and hematology. Prepares students for NUR 201B Advanced Medical Surgical Practice.
